What to Expect When You Book

Color decisions can feel personal and technical at the same time, so it helps to know what the process actually involves. Here are the questions Austin homeowners ask most often during consultations.

How long does a color consultation take?
Most in-home consultations last between one and two hours depending on the number of rooms. Virtual consultations are typically shorter but still include sample review and recommendations.
Do I need to buy paint samples before the consultation?
No, sample colors are selected during or after the consultation based on what works with your lighting and furnishings. You'll receive a list of specific shades to test.
Can you help with exterior color choices?
Yes, exterior palettes are developed with attention to your home's materials, roof color, and surrounding landscape. Austin's bright sunlight can shift colors significantly, so testing is key.
What if I don't like the colors after they're painted?
Samples are tested on your walls before full application to minimize that risk. If adjustments are needed, lighter or darker variations are explored until you're satisfied.
Do you recommend specific paint brands?
Yes, recommendations are based on durability, coverage, and finish quality. Higher-traffic areas benefit from washable finishes, while low-sheen options work well in bedrooms.
